The most common dryer issues come down to a handful of components that fail over time. Appliance Repair Direct tests each one individually before recommending any repair, which is the right approach and one that many companies skip in favour of guessing.
- Heating element failure: the dryer runs a full cycle but produces no warmth at all
- Blown thermal fuse: one of the most frequently misdiagnosed problems in the trade, produces identical symptoms to a failed heating element
- Thermostat issues: inconsistent heating or overheating that damages clothes over time
- Drum problems: caused by worn belts, damaged pulleys, or motor failures that stop the drum from turning properly
- Vent cleaning: lint buildup that reduces efficiency quietly and creates a genuine fire hazard that most homeowners do not think about until something goes wrong
- Gas dryer repairs: ignition and burner issues specific to gas-powered units

In Oakville, Cure My Appliance deals with one of the more confusing appliance issues homeowners experience: a microwave that seems to be working, but isn’t. The turntable starts to spin, the timer counts down, the light turns on. But the food comes out exactly as cold as it went in.
Why This Happens
This specific problem almost always traces back to one of three internal components:
- Magnetron failure: the component directly responsible for generating heat, and when it goes, the microwave keeps running while doing nothing useful
- High-voltage capacitor failure: stores and releases the electrical charge the magnetron needs to operate, a failed capacitor cuts the heat generation entirely
- Worn-out diode: converts the electrical current into the form the magnetron requires, a faulty diode produces the same cold-food symptom as the other two
